How it works (beginner friendly)
A bail bond is a type of agreement between a defendant, a bondsman, and the court that allows the defendant to be released from custody while awaiting trial. Here's a simplified breakdown of the process:
-
A defendant is arrested and taken into custody.
-
A bondsman is hired to post a bail bond on behalf of the defendant.
-
The bondsman pays a percentage of the bail amount to the court (usually 10-15%) to secure the defendant's release.
-
The defendant is released from custody and must comply with all court-ordered conditions.
-
If the defendant fails to appear in court, the bondsman may be responsible for paying the full bail amount.
Common questions
What is a bail bond?
A bail bond is a type of agreement between a defendant, a bondsman, and the court that allows the defendant to be released from custody while awaiting trial.
How much does a bail bond cost?
The cost of a bail bond varies depending on the state and local regulations. In Texas, the cost is usually 10-15% of the bail amount.

Can I negotiate the bail bond fee?
Yes, some bondsmen may offer discounts or flexible payment plans. It's essential to discuss the terms and conditions of the bail bond with the bondsman before signing an agreement.
What happens if I miss a court appearance?
If you miss a court appearance, the bondsman may be responsible for paying the full bail amount, which can result in significant financial losses.
